Enhanced Stability and Performance of Ionic Silver
The ionic properties of SILVERION 2400™ allow us to formulate a product with higher stability and efficacy as compared to colloidal silver products on the market today. Traditional colloidal silver products are generated in pure water using straight DC voltage with very little control over speed of the ionization process. This method creates larger silver particles, which precipitate more readily and limits the ability to concentrate silver in solution. It is believed that the ionic size and charge associated with the silver ions in SILVERION 2400™, coupled with the stabilizing effect of an organic acid allow the ionic silver to remain in solution without precipitating. The increased biological availability of these stabilized silver ions in solution contributes to the outstanding effectiveness of SILVERION 2400™ against a wide range of gram-negative and gram-positive bacteria, fungi and viruses.Why Choose Silverion 2400?

Residual Killing Activity:
The residual activity of SILVERION 2400™ was tested at 0, 1, 6, and 24 hours after one application to a non-porous hard surface against standard indicator organisms (Staphylococcus aureus ATCC 6538, Pseudomonas aeruginosa ATCC 15442 and Salmonella cholerasuis ATCC 10708). Qualitative residual results at 24 hours after initial application show a 99.9999% reduction on all three microorganisms tested. Based on the EPA toxicity categorization of antimicrobial products that ranges from Category I (high toxicity) down to Category IV, SILVERION 2400TM, with its combination of the biocidal properties of ionic silver and an organic acid, is an EPA Category IV antimicrobial for which precautionary labeling statements are normally not required. This is much lower than the Category II warning statements for most leading brands of antimicrobial products. The toxicity of SILVERION 2400TM has been assessed in extensive laboratory testing, including acute and chronic toxicity tests and dermal sensitization studies.Summary of Results
